Jason Momoa’s historical drama Chief of War gets a major update nearly three years after it was announced. The limited series, co-created by Momoa and Thomas Pa’a Sibbett, explores the union and colonization of the Hawaiian Islands and the efforts of Ka’iana through a Native Hawaiian point of view. Along with Momoa, the cast includes The Night Agent star Luciane Buchanan, Temuera Morrison, Cliff Curtis, Brandon Finn, James Udom, Te Kohe Tuhaka, and more. Chief of War was confirmed in 2022 and will premiere on Apple TV+, but no release date has been given yet.
Now, more than two years after being announced, there is an exciting update regarding Chief of War. Answering a question about the show and its progress, TVLine revealed that Chief of War is "very much" still happening.

Since filming began in October 2022, it is expected that much of the series has already been fully shot and that it's in the post-production phase. An Apple TV+ release window may be the next potential update, suggesting that Chief of War could be a success for the streaming platform, which previously launched another Momoa-led show, See. The dystopian drama starring Momoa, opposite Sylvia Hoeks and Alfre Woodard, ran for three seasons on Apple TV+ and garnered a dedicated following. Chief of War (2025) follows the journey of the fierce warrior Kaʻiana, who sets out on a mission to unite Hawaii’s four divided kingdoms amidst warfare. As internal conflicts rage, an impending external threat looms, challenging Kaʻiana’s efforts to bring peace to his people.
